Musnad Ahmad — Hadith #45354
Hadith #45354
حَدَّثَنَا عَبْد اللَّهِ، حَدَّثَنَا شَيْبَانُ أَبُو مُحَمَّدٍ، حَدَّثَنَا عَبْدُ الْعَزِيزِ بْنُ مُسْلِمٍ يَعْنِي أَبَا زَيْدٍ الْقَسْمَلِيَّ، حَدَّثَنَا يَزِيدُ بْنُ أَبِي زِيَادٍ، عَنْ عَبْدِ الرَّحْمَنِ بْنِ أَبِي لَيْلَى، عَنْ عَلِيٍّ، رَضِيَ اللَّهُ عَنْهُ قَالَ كُنْتُ رَجُلًا مَذَّاءً فَسَأَلْتُ رَسُولَ اللَّهِ صَلَّى اللَّهُ عَلَيْهِ وَسَلَّمَ عَنْ ذَلِكَ فَقَالَ فِي الْمَذْيِ الْوُضُوءُ وَفِي الْمَنِيِّ الْغُسْلُ.
